How do water molecules move?

On the molecular level, water molecules move more or less randomly, driven mostly by entropy. On the cellular level, water follows solute concentration. This is the basis of osmosis and diffusion.

What is happening at the cellular level when a wilted plant is watered?

The plant cells are absorbing water and will become turgid again.

Is taking in water from a cup into the body osmosis?

No, it isn't. Osmosis is on a cellular level, like water moving through the membrane of a cell. However, it is a good metaphor to explain osmosis.
